Output d210fa1eabaa18de6b96012c0125fffaf02f2a18d2e1c36f59c5b12312027038:4

value
1493720
script pubkey
OP_0 OP_PUSHBYTES_20 de58bbf39702fd139858a4288c87a4ad42dcff43
address
bc1qmevthuuhqt738xzc5s5gepay44pdel6r3q7692
transaction
d210fa1eabaa18de6b96012c0125fffaf02f2a18d2e1c36f59c5b12312027038
confirmations
106849
spent
true